Q: Is 277,070,827 a Composite Number?

 A: Yes, 277,070,827 is a composite number.

Why is 277,070,827 a composite number?

A composite number is a number that can be divided evenly by more numbers than 1 and itself. It is the opposite of a prime number.

The number 277,070,827 can be evenly divided by 1 11 2,053 12,269 22,583 134,959 25,188,257 and 277,070,827, with no remainder.

Since 277,070,827 cannot be divided by just 1 and 277,070,827, it is a composite number.
